Stations
The line has four stations:
- Taipei Zoo (動物園站), outside the Taipei Zoo
- Corner One or Angle one
- Taipei Zoo South (動物園內站), inside the Taipei Zoo
- Corner Two or Angle Two
- Zhinan Temple (指南宮站)
- Maokong (Sanxuan Temple) (貓空站)
Passengers cannot embark or disembark at the corner ("angle") stations.
On leaving Zhinan Temple or Maokong Stations, regular and frequent minibus services can ferry visitors to destinations around the Maokong area. Minibus services can also deliver passengers directly back to the Taipei Zoo MRT station.
